Pours murky amber with a thick creamy off-white head that dissipates slowly and leaves some lacing and rocky floaters. Aroma is a bit dusty, of oak, malt, alcohol and has a hint of varnish in it. Taste is a lot better, quite sweet, some hoppy bitterness with a decent bitter finish. Well balanced. Palate is great, very smooth beer, gulps down as if meant to go that way. Medium carbonation. Was a bit skeptical after the sharp aroma, but really quite like it now.

Brilliant amber/brown. Large, dense, chunky, tan cap leaves a coat of lace. Nose of sweet malt, musty doughy yeast, fresh vegetation (not quite herbal), and light perfume. Flavor adds some caramel cookie malt, subtle funk to the yeast, dry and yeasty finish, and aftertaste of toasted cookies and sweet herbs. Medium body, soft and foamy, too much carbonation. Nice session dubbel with a t IJ twist.

yet another good ij brew! underrated imo. lovely fruity, yeasty nose. taste: sweet, bitter, roasted malt, licorice, fruity(citrussy, plums, figs and more). full body with soft CO2. long bitterish fruity finish. well balanced, alc. is well hidden. one year old aged example. very nice!
